Maricopa County Government Southeast Regional Center
The Judicial Branch of Arizona in Maricopa County operates as the fourth largest court system in the United States, dedicated to delivering critical court and probation services to over 4.7 million residents. With a workforce of more than 3,000 employees and 160 judicial officers, the branch is committed to upholding the rule of law and treating all individuals entering the courts with fairness, respect, and dignity.
Housed within the Superior Court are various trial-based courts, including Criminal, Probate, Family, Juvenile, Civil, and Mental Health divisions, along with specialized services such as the Regional Homeless Court. Additionally, the branch offers numerous volunteer and internship opportunities for community members eager to contribute to the justice system and support local residents.
